As Japan continues to navigate the challenges of a "super-aging" society, the demand for sophisticated orthopedic solutions has reached unprecedented levels. The Locking Plate System has emerged as a cornerstone in Japanese trauma and reconstructive surgery. Unlike traditional compression plates, locking plates provide a fixed-angle construct that is essential for treating osteoporotic fractures, which are increasingly common among the Japanese elderly population in prefectures like Tokyo, Osaka, and Fukuoka.

The core of our Locking Plate System technology lies in the combi-holes, which allow surgeons to choose between dynamic compression and locking fixation based on the intraoperative assessment. In the Japanese market, where surgical precision is paramount, this flexibility is highly valued.
